ASP.NET TableCell Control

Definition and Usage
The TableCell control is used in conjunction with the Table control and the
TableRow control to create a cell in a table.
Tip: The cells of each row are stored in the Cells collection of the
TableRow control.
Properties
| Property |
Description |
.NET |
| AssociatedHeaderCellID |
A list of table header cells associated with the TableCell
control |
2.0 |
| ColumnSpan |
The number of columns this cell should span |
1.0 |
| HorizontalAlign |
The horizontal alignment of the contents in the table cell |
1.0 |
| RowSpan |
The number of rows this cell should span |
1.0 |
| runat |
Specifies that the control is a server control. Must
be set to "server" |
1.0 |
| Text |
Specifies the text of the table cell |
1.0 |
| VerticalAlign |
The vertical alignment of the contents in the table cell |
1.0 |
| Wrap |
Specifies whether the cell's contents
should wrap or not |
1.0 |
